NHJTCA Equine Management & Evaluation Certification
The National Horse Judging Team Coaches’ Association (NHJTCA) Equine Management & Evaluation Certification verifies individuals are prepared to pursue a career in the fields of equine evaluation, management and production. The certification validates the knowledge and skills needed to begin equine-related careers in evaluation, breeding, handling, stable management and more.

The NHJTCA Equine Management & Evaluation Certification is hosted on the iCEV Testing Platform. The certification exam is a 100-question, randomized assessment.
